I have a client that wants their data entry form to have the look and feel of
Excel. The basic format they want is below.
Units Dollars
Project ID Rate Jan Feb Mar Jan Feb Mar
56 10 5 7 15 50 70
150
The units are actually stored in the table by week ending date vs. month.
After the monthly units are entered by a user, they would be converted to
weekly units and then saved to the database. As a result, in order to get
the monthly view, a crosstab query must be used. The dollars are calculated
by multiplying the units by the rate. My initial response was this cannot be
done. I know Access has a data grid control in the toolbox, however, I have
been unable to locate any good documentation on this control. Can this
design be accomplished using Access? Thanks for your help.
